Origination:

The "Lao Cha Tou" (Old Tea Head) is a distinctive product in the puerh tea world, emerging from the unique process of manual fermentation known as "Wo Dui." During this process, the pectin in the tea leaves, combined with pressure and high temperature within large piles, causes the formation of dense chunks. Historically, these chunks were considered unusable because they couldn't be torn apart easily. However, over time, it was discovered that these chunks possessed a unique and attractive flavor profile, characterized by higher sweetness and mellowness compared to general shou cha.

The term "Lao Cha Tou" translates to "Old Tea Head," with "Tou" indicating a chunk in Chinese. Additionally, "Cha Tou" also refers to the people responsible for making tea, adding a layer of cultural nuance to the name. DaYi, a renowned producer in the puerh tea industry, began incorporating "Lao Cha Tou" into their product lineup in 2006, recognizing its unique appeal and drinkability.

Tea Materials and Appearance:

The "Lao Cha Tou" bricks are composed of these naturally formed tea chunks, resulting from the manual fermentation process. These bricks are characterized by their dense and compact structure, which allows for slow and steady aging, enhancing the tea's depth and richness over time.
